Pierce Brosnan Open to Returning as James Bond Despite Age

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

Pierce Brosnan, who portrayed James Bond in four films from 1995 to 2002, has expressed willingness to reprise the role if approached by the studio. Brosnan, now 72, humorously addressed the idea of a 'senior citizen 007' during an interview, acknowledging the ongoing speculation about the next Bond actor. While acknowledging the improbability of his return, Brosnan remains open to the possibility, suggesting a comedic take on the character could be entertaining.
